Vulcano - Wikipedia
Vulcano is located approximately 20 km (12 mi) north of Sicily and is approximately 8 km (5 mi) long by 4 km (2 mi) wide. The island is 21 km 2 (8 sq mi) in area and rises to 501 m (1,644 ft) above sea level.

Vulcano | Volcano World | Oregon State University
The Roman god of fire, responsible for making the weapons of the gods, was called Vulcan and he lived within the volcano we call Vulcano. The glow of eruptions was thought to be from Vulcan's forges as we worked beneath the earth.

Global Volcanism Program | Vulcano
Vulcano is located at the southern boundary of the Aeolian Islands, about 25 km from northern Sicily. It last erupted in 1888-90 when numerous meter-sized bombs and blocks fell in the area now occupied by the village of Vulcano Porto, which hosts thousands of tourists daily during the summer season.

Vulcano Volcano, Italy (Southern Europe) - Facts & Information ...
Vulcano, named after the Roman god of Fire, is the southernmost of the Eolian Islands north of Sicily, Italy. Vulcano has an active volcano (also called the Fossa) that has had frequent eruptions documented since Ancient times.

ALBANI HILLS - Istituto Nazionale di Geofisica e Vulcanologia
Volcano type: polygenic volcanic field. Main types of eruptions: effusive, strombolian, plinian, ignimbritic. Prevailing phenomena: seismicity, sporadic gaseous emissions, widespread hydrothermal circulation, soil deformations. Beginning of eruptive activity: 600.000 years. Last eruption: 36.000 years. Activity state: quiescent. Alert level: Basic.
